Definition of Quality Products

Posted by The New Economics Education

Product quality is the understanding that the products offered by sellers have more selling points that are not owned by a competitor's product. Therefore, companies are trying to focus on quality products and compare them with the products offered by competitors. However, a product with the best view is not the highest quality products if the zoom is not needed and desired by the market.


According to Kotler and Armstrong (2004: 283) 'product quality is the ability to demonstrate a product in its function, it includes the overall durability, reliability, accuracy, ease of operation and repair products are also other product attributes. "Mowen and Minor (2002: 90) states that "the quality of the products the customer is defined as a comprehensive evaluation of the goodness of the performance of goods or services". Kotler (2002: 272) states that "The product quality is characteristic of a product or service that relies on its ability to satisfy customers' needs are expressed or implied.

Based on the above opinion can be concluded that product quality are the characteristics of products or services that depend on its ability to demonstrate its function, among others, the overall durability, reliability, accuracy, ease of operation and repair product attributes are also other products to satisfy consumer needs and wants.
